TOON Format Convention

Use TOON (Token-Oriented Object Notation) for all tabular data in this file. TOON reduces token usage by 30-60% by declaring fields once in array headers.

format:
  syntax: name[count]{field1,field2,...}:
  indent: 2 spaces for rows
  delimiter: comma between values

example[2]{id,name,status}:
  1,Build command,active
  2,Test command,active

When adding lists of items (modules, commands, files, etc.), always use TOON tables instead of markdown tables or lists.

Exception: OpenSpec tasks.md — task items MUST use markdown checklists (- [ ]) for openspec parsing.

CLAUDE.md

Agent instructions for ExFig - a CLI tool that exports colors, typography, icons, and images from Figma to iOS, Android, and Flutter projects.

Quick Reference

# Build & Test
./bin/mise run build                # Debug build
./bin/mise run build:release        # Release build
./bin/mise run test                 # All tests (prefer over test:filter when 3+ files changed)
./bin/mise run test:filter NAME     # Filter by target/class/method
./bin/mise run test:file FILE       # Run tests for specific file

Project Context

Aspect Details
Language Swift 6.3, macOS 13.0+
Package Manager Swift Package Manager
CLI Framework swift-argument-parser
Config Format PKL (Programmable, Scalable, Safe)
Templates Jinja2 (swift-jinja)
Required Env FIGMA_PERSONAL_TOKEN
Tooling mise (./bin/mise self-contained), swiftly (Swift toolchain management via .swift-version)
Platforms macOS 13+ (primary), Linux/Ubuntu 22.04, Windows (Swift 6.3) - see .claude/rules/linux-compat.md

Architecture

Twelve modules in Sources/:

Module Purpose
ExFigCLI CLI commands, loaders, file I/O, terminal UI
ExFigCore Domain models (Color, Image, TextStyle), processors
ExFigConfig PKL config parsing, evaluation, type bridging
ExFig-iOS iOS platform plugin (ColorsExporter, IconsExporter, etc.)
ExFig-Android Android platform plugin
ExFig-Flutter Flutter platform plugin
ExFig-Web Web platform plugin
XcodeExport iOS export (.xcassets, Swift extensions)
AndroidExport Android export (XML resources, Compose, Vector Drawables)
FlutterExport Flutter export (Dart code, SVG/PNG assets)
WebExport Web/React export (CSS variables, JSX icons)
JinjaSupport Shared Jinja2 template rendering across Export modules

Data flow: CLI -> PKL config parsing -> FigmaAPI fetch -> ExFigCore processing -> Platform plugin -> Export module -> File write Alt flows: tokens (.tokens.json → TokensFileSource), penpot (PenpotAPI → Penpot*Source) MCP: exfig mcp → StdioTransport → tool handlers. OutputMode.mcp routes all output to stderr. Batch mode: Single @TaskLocal via BatchSharedState actor — see ExFigCLI/CLAUDE.md. Parallelism: All exporters use parallelMapEntries() (max 5 concurrent) — see ExFigCore/CLAUDE.md.

Code Conventions

Area Use Instead of
JSON parsing JSONCodec (swift-yyjson) JSONDecoder/JSONEncoder
JSON DOM access JSONCodec.parseValue(from:) JSONSerialization / import YYJSON
Terminal UI Noora (NooraUI, TerminalText) Rainbow color methods
Terminal output TerminalUI facade Direct print() calls
README.md Keep compact (~80 lines, pain-driven) Detailed docs (use CONFIG.md / DocC)

Documentation: README is short. Detailed docs in DocC articles (Sources/ExFigCLI/ExFig.docc/). docs/ is DocC OUTPUT (gitignored) — never put source docs there.
